No.13 Fabrication of Activated Carbons from Chicken Manure and its Application for Electric Double Layer Capacitor Electrodes

Abstract
Here, we demonstrate the fabrication of activated carbon (AC) from chicken manure and its application for electric double layer capacitor (EDLC) electrodes. Egg-laying chicken derived manure was used as the starting material. Char was fabricated through thermal decomposition of the as-received manure in platinum crucible between 600 and 1000 ℃ for 7 min. Ash was removed from the char through washing with 6 M HCl and following repeated rinsing with distilled water. Finally, AC was obtained after the drying of the ash removed char at 107 ℃ for 24 h. Specific surface area (SSA) of ACs was measured by N_2 gas adsorption with BET method. EDLC electrode pellets were fabricated through uniaxial pressing of AC, acetylene black and PTFE mixture with an appropriate composition. SSA increased with increasing the heating temperature and reached to be 1618 m^2・g^<-1> at 1000℃. Relatively high specific capacitance of 25 F・g^<-1> was obtained for the EDLC.
